According to a report from Memurlar.net, water year precipitation in Türkiye showed an unprecedented increase over the last 38 years. Rainfall volume reached record levels with an increase of 87 percent. This situation is considered an important indicator in assessing the status of water resources in the country. While there are regional differences, the general trend has developed in a positive direction. Meteorology experts assess that this increase in precipitation will have positive effects on agricultural production.
